This will remove those parts of the drm code that aren't still used by the arm code. From everything I've seen so far, most (if not all) of the issues with the transition from built-in-tree drivers to the drm-kmod ports have been resolved. In addition, there's now 32-bit intel builds for the lkpi-based graphics drivers in beta. The arm developers are working on a longer term strategy, and leaving the vestiges of support in the tree will allow them to make their transition. This move has been discussed for months, and is part of the negotiated resolution of the crisis just before 12.0. I'll be posting a code review next week to allow everybody involved a chance to comment on how well that code review. Warner
